Solana (SOL)

Method: POST getSignaturesForAddress


# getSignaturesForAddress example for Solana (SOL)

POST getSignaturesForAddress

Returns signatures for confirmed transactions that include the given address in their accountKeys list. Returns signatures backwards in time from the provided signature or most recent confirmed block


adress - string

account address as base-58 encoded string

Config - object


Configuration object containing the following fields: - limit: number (optional) - maximum transaction signatures to return (between 1 and 1,000, default: 1,000). - before: string (optional) - start searching backwards from this transaction signature. If not provided the search starts from the top of the highest max confirmed block. - until: string (optional) - search until this transaction signature, if found before limit reached. - commitment (optional) - "processed" is not supported. If parameter not provided, the default is "finalized".


curl --location --request POST 'https://sol.getblock.io/mainnet' \
--header 'x-api-key: YOUR-API-KEY' \
--header 'Content-Type: application/json' \
--data-raw '{"jsonrpc": "2.0",
"method": "getSignaturesForAddress",
"params": ["6UFmHMgP4ErpKrdjDgya1gAfHmcC6QhWK9w8wBT7iCNo", {"limit": 5}],
"id": "getblock.io"}'


    "jsonrpc": "2.0",
    "id": "getblock.io",
    "result": [
            "err": null,
            "memo": null,
            "signature": "5h6xBEauJ3PK6SWCZ1PGjBvj8vDdWG3KpwATGy1ARAXFSDwt8GFXM7W5Ncn16wmqokgpiKRLuS83KUxyZyv2sUYv",
            "slot": 114,
            "blockTime": null